Amplification is the production of many copies of a particular DNA segment. The copying repeats - so that copies of the copies are made. This results in many, many copies in only a few cycles. PCR (Polymerase Chain Reaction) is the most common method of amplifying DNA.
One method of making copies of DNA is through a process called polymerase chain reaction (PCR). In PCR, a DNA template is mixed with primers, nucleotides, and DNA polymerase, and subjected to cycles of heating and cooling to amplify the target DNA region. This results in millions of copies of the DNA target.
